IMF chief: Eurozone has tools for greater growth if it learns from US
"The United States has a culture of confidence. Europe has a culture of modesty," Georgieva said. "My advice to my fellow Europeans is: more confidence."
Country-specific laws are a hindrance to cross-border investment, forcing companies to be more reliant on banks, rather than private investors, for loans.
The freezing of IRA subsidies in the US could notably attract capital and talent across the Atlantic.
